Transaction 3386ac8eccbc14bc725b57bb43753c2bcb4be9721c16980d662cf823530bdb15
1 Input
1 Output
-
3386ac8eccbc14bc725b57bb43753c2bcb4be9721c16980d662cf823530bdb15:0
- value
- 999560
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c9cc35083d2c34f7f9795b7a387c6d1edcf3937a5321668a9f7ae8fdc6efeb68
- address
- bc1pe8xr2zpa9s6007tetdarslrdrmw08ym62vskdz5l0t50m3h0ad5qvy8qqa